Why is Web Performance Important?

Before we delve into the strategies, let’s understand why web performance is so important. Studies have shown that users have little patience for slow-loading websites. In fact, a one-second delay in page load time can result in a 7% decrease in conversions. Additionally, search engines like Google consider website speed as a ranking factor. Therefore, optimizing web performance not only enhances user experience but also improves your website’s visibility in search engine results.

1. Minimize HTTP Requests

Reducing the number of HTTP requests is a fundamental strategy for speeding up your website. Each element on your webpage, such as images, scripts, and stylesheets, requires an HTTP request. By minimizing the number of these requests, you can significantly improve your website’s load time. Combine and compress CSS and JavaScript files, and use CSS sprites to combine multiple images into a single file. These techniques will reduce the number of HTTP requests and boost your website’s performance.

2. Optimize Images

Images are often the largest elements on a webpage and can significantly slow down your website if not optimized. Resize and compress images to reduce their file size without compromising quality. Additionally, consider using modern image formats like WebP, which offer better compression and loading speed compared to older formats. Lazy loading is another effective technique to improve image loading performance. Lazy loading delays the loading of below-the-fold images until the user scrolls to the specific section, reducing the initial load time.

3. Enable Browser Caching

Enabling browser caching allows your website to store static files, such as CSS, JavaScript, and images, in the user’s browser. When a user revisits your website, the browser can retrieve these files from the cache instead of making new requests to the server. This significantly reduces load time and improves overall performance. Set appropriate caching headers for your static files to ensure they are stored in the browser cache for an optimal period.

4. Minify and Gzip Files

Minifying your CSS and JavaScript files involves removing unnecessary white spaces, comments, and other redundant characters. This reduces file size and speeds up loading time. Additionally, enable Gzip compression on your server to compress your website files before they are sent to the user’s browser. Gzip compression significantly reduces file sizes, resulting in faster loading times.

5. Use Content Delivery Networks (CDNs)

Content Delivery Networks (CDNs) store copies of your website’s files on servers located across the globe. When a user requests your website, the CDN delivers the files from the server closest to their location, reducing latency and improving load times. CDNs also distribute the load across multiple servers, ensuring better performance during high traffic periods. Consider using a CDN to speed up your website and provide a consistent browsing experience to users worldwide.
